Contextual Related PostsはSEOの内部リンクを強化するWordPressプラグイン
Contextual Related Postsとは
WordPressプラグインの「Contextual Related Posts」は、ウェブサイトの訪問者のエンゲージメントを高め、SEOを改善し、直帰率を下げるために、関連性の高い記事を自動的に表示する強力なツールです。
主な特徴は以下の通りです。
- 自動表示と簡単な設定: プラグインを有効化するだけで、投稿やフィードのコンテンツの下に関連記事が自動的に表示されます。特別な設定はほとんど必要ありません。
- 賢いアルゴリズム: 現在の投稿のタイトルや内容を分析し、最も関連性の高い記事を見つけ出す独自のアルゴリズムを使用しています。これにより、訪問者により興味深いコンテンツを提供し、サイトの滞在時間を長くすることができます。タグやカテゴリ、選択したカスタムフィールドに基づいても関連記事を検索できます。
- 柔軟な表示オプション:
- Gutenberg/ブロックエディタ対応: 「関連投稿 [CRP]」ブロックを使って、任意の投稿やページに簡単に設置できます。
- ウィジェット: サイドバーやフッターなどのウィジェットエリアにも追加可能です。
- ショートコード:
[crp]
のショートコードを使って、記事の好きな場所に手動で関連記事を表示できます。
- パフォーマンスの最適化: 関連記事の出力は自動的にキャッシュされるため、サーバーへの負荷を軽減し、パフォーマンスを向上させます。
- SEO効果: 関連性の高い記事を表示することで、サイト内の回遊率が向上し、検索エンジンの評価にも良い影響を与えます。
- カスタマイズ性: CRP Pro版では、さらに高度なカスタマイズオプション、パフォーマンス強化、コンテンツ戦略ツールが提供されています。
- GDPR準拠: 個人的なデータを収集したり、外部サービスに情報を送信したりしないため、デフォルトでGDPRに準拠しています。
要するに、Contextual Related Postsは、訪問者があなたのサイトにもっと長く滞在し、より多くの記事を読んでくれるように促すための、効果的で使いやすいプラグインです。
※最新の情報を公式ページで確認ください
Contextual Related Postsの使い方
WordPressプラグイン「Contextual Related Posts」は、記事の内容に基づいて関連性の高い記事を自動的に表示する便利なツールです。SEO向上、ページビュー増加、直帰率低下に貢献します。
以下に主な使い方と設定項目を説明します。
1. プラグインのインストールと有効化
- WordPress管理画面にログインします。
- 左メニューの「プラグイン」>「新規追加」をクリックします。
- 検索ボックスに「Contextual Related Posts」と入力し、検索します。
- プラグインが見つかったら、「今すぐインストール」をクリックし、その後「有効化」をクリックします。
2. 基本的な使い方
プラグインを有効化すると、特別な設定なしに自動的に各投稿の本文末尾に関連記事が表示されるようになります。
3. 設定画面の項目と使い方
「Contextual Related Posts」の設定は、WordPress管理画面の「設定」>「Contextual Related Posts」から行います。主要な設定タブと項目は以下の通りです。
一般 (General) タブ
- 自動表示設定 (Automatically add related posts to): 関連投稿を表示する場所を選択します。
content
: 記事の本文の後に自動的に表示。feed
: フィードに表示。- 通常は
content
にチェックが入っているはずです。
- 投稿タイプ (Post types): 関連投稿の対象とする投稿タイプ(投稿、固定ページ、カスタム投稿タイプなど)を選択します。
- キャッシュ (Caching): 関連投稿の表示をキャッシュするかどうかを設定します。サイトのパフォーマンス向上に役立ちます。
リストチューニング (List Tuning) タブ
- 表示する投稿数 (Number of posts to display): 一度に表示する関連記事の最大数を設定します。
- 関連する投稿はより新しいものである必要があります (Related posts must be newer than): 特定の期間(例:365日)より新しい記事のみを関連投稿として表示するかどうかを設定します。
0
に設定すると制限なしになります。 - 投稿をランダム化する (Randomize posts): 関連記事の表示順序をランダムにするかどうかを設定します。
- タイトルと内容に基づいた関連投稿 (Relate posts based on title and content): 関連投稿の基準をタイトルと内容の両方にするか、どちらかにするかを設定します。通常は両方にチェックが入っています。
- 含める投稿タイプ (Include post types): 関連投稿に表示する投稿タイプを指定します。
- これらの投稿の表示を除外します (Exclude these post IDs): 関連記事として表示したくない記事のIDをカンマ区切りで入力します。
- これらの投稿タイプの表示を除外します (Exclude these post types): 関連記事に表示したくない投稿タイプを指定します。
- 条件で除外する (Exclude by condition): 特定の条件(例:特定のカテゴリやタグ)で関連記事を無効にするかどうかを設定します。
出力 (Output) タブ
- 関連記事見出しのHTML (HTML for heading): 関連記事リストのタイトル部分のHTMLタグを設定します。
- 投稿の抜粋を表示 (Display post excerpts): 関連記事のタイトルだけでなく、抜粋(記事の冒頭部分)も表示するかどうかを設定します。
- 投稿の日付を表示 (Display post date): 関連記事の公開日付を表示するかどうかを設定します。
- 最大抜粋単語数 (Maximum excerpt length): 抜粋を表示する場合の最大単語数を設定します。
- 各リスト項目の前に (Before each list item): 各関連記事リストの前に挿入するHTMLタグを設定します。
- 各リスト項目の後に (After each list item): 各関連記事リストの後に挿入するHTMLタグを設定します。
サムネイル (Thumbnail) タブ
- 投稿のサムネイルの場所 (Location of thumbnail): サムネイルを表示する位置(テキストの前、テキストの後、または表示しない)を選択します。
- サムネイルの幅 (Thumbnail width): サムネイルの幅をピクセル単位で指定します。
- サムネイルの高さ (Thumbnail height): サムネイルの高さをピクセル単位で指定します。
- デフォルトのサムネイル (Default thumbnail): サムネイルがない場合に表示するデフォルトの画像のURLを指定します。
スタイル (Styles) タブ
- 独自のスタイルシート (Custom CSS): 関連記事の表示をカスタマイズするためのCSSコードを入力できます。
- キャッシュされたCSSの無効化 (Disable cached CSS): CSSのキャッシュを無効にするかどうかを設定します。
フィード (Feed) タブ
- フィード(RSSなど)に表示される関連記事の設定を行います。基本的な設定は「出力」タブと同様です。
4. 任意の場所に表示する方法
Contextual Related Postsは、ショートコード、ウィジェット、Gutenbergブロックを使って、記事内の好きな位置やサイドバーなどに表示することも可能です。
- Gutenberg / ブロックエディター: 投稿や固定ページの編集画面で、「Related Posts [CRP]」ブロックを追加することで、関連投稿を表示できます。
- ウィジェット: WordPress管理画面の「外観」>「ウィジェット」から、サイドバーやフッターなどのウィジェットエリアに「Related Posts」ウィジェットを追加できます。
- ショートコード: 記事コンテンツ内の任意の場所に
[crp]
と記述することで、関連投稿を表示できます。ショートコードには様々なパラメータを指定して表示をカスタマイズすることも可能です(例:[crp heading="おすすめ記事" offset=2 /]
)。
まとめ
Contextual Related Postsは、自動で関連性の高い記事を表示してくれるため、サイト訪問者の回遊率向上に大きく貢献します。プラグインを有効化するだけで基本的な機能は動作しますが、設定画面で細かく調整することで、より効果的な関連投稿の表示が可能です。特に、サムネイルの表示設定や除外する記事・カテゴリの設定は、サイトのデザインやコンテンツ戦略に合わせて調整すると良いでしょう。
内部リンクはSEOに必要か
内部リンクはSEOに非常に重要であり、必要不可欠な要素と言えます。
内部リンクには、主に以下の3つのSEO効果が期待できます。
- クローラビリティの向上
- Googleのクローラーは内部リンクを辿ってサイト内を巡回し、新しいページを発見・インデックスします。適切に内部リンクが設定されていれば、クローラーがサイト内の重要なページを漏れなく認識し、検索結果に表示される可能性が高まります。リンクが全く張られていないページは、クローラーに発見されにくく、検索結果に表示されないこともあります。
- ユーザビリティの向上(ユーザー体験の向上)
- ユーザーは内部リンクを辿ることで、関連性の高い情報や、さらに深く知りたい情報に簡単にアクセスできます。これにより、ユーザーのサイト内での回遊率や滞在時間が向上し、サイトの利便性が高まります。ユーザーにとって有益なサイトは、Googleからの評価も高まりやすくなります。
- SEO評価の向上(ページ間の関連性と評価の伝達)
- 関連性の高いページ同士を内部リンクで繋ぐことで、検索エンジンはサイト全体の構造や各ページのテーマ、専門性を理解しやすくなります。
- また、評価の高いページから低いページへリンクを張ることで、その評価(リンクジュース)を他のページに伝える効果も期待できます。これにより、サイト全体のSEO評価を底上げすることができます。
内部リンクを最適化する際のポイント
- 関連性の高いページへリンクする: 全く関係のないページにリンクを張っても効果は薄く、むしろ悪影響となる可能性もあります。
- 適切なアンカーテキストを使用する: リンク先のページの内容を的確に表すアンカーテキスト(リンクの文字列)を設定することで、ユーザーとクローラーの両方に役立ちます。
- 重要なページにリンクを集める: 検索上位表示を目指したい重要なページには、サイト内の多くの関連ページから内部リンクを集めるようにしましょう。
- パンくずリストやグローバルナビゲーションの活用: これらはサイトの構造を明確にし、ユーザーとクローラーの双方に役立ちます。
- 闇雲に貼りすぎない: 1ページあたりの内部リンク数が多すぎると、SEOに悪影響を及ぼす可能性があります。妥当な数に抑えることが推奨されています。
- nofollow設定の適切な使用: 評価を渡したくないページへのリンクにはnofollowを設定するなど、状況に応じた使い分けも重要です。
このように、内部リンクはSEOにおいて多角的に重要な役割を果たすため、サイト運営においては戦略的に内部リンクを設置し、最適化していくことが成功のカギとなります。